So, what exactly is pet spa boarding? Think of it as the difference between a basic motel and a luxury boutique hotel. It’s boarding that goes far beyond a simple cage and a walk. It’s about providing a serene, engaging, and pampered experience. Your pet enjoys spacious, comfortable suites, personalized attention, and yes, spa-like amenities. This means gentle brushing sessions, soothing baths with premium shampoos, pawdicures, and even calming aromatherapy or massage for anxious pups. It’s designed to reduce stress and make their stay a positive one.

Choosing the right spa boarding facility here in our area requires a bit of homework. Don’t be shy—ask for a tour. A reputable place will welcome you to see where your pet will sleep, play, and relax. Look for cleanliness, secure fencing, and staff who ask detailed questions about your pet’s routine, diet, and personality. Ask about their daily schedule: is there structured playtime, quiet time, and one-on-one cuddles? Inquire about their protocol for our unpredictable Iowa weather, ensuring pets are comfortable whether it’s a humid July day or a chilly fall evening.
Preparing your pet is key. Before a longer stay, consider a trial daycare session to help them get familiar with the new environment and people. Pack their regular food to avoid stomach upset, and bring a favorite blanket or toy that smells like home. Most importantly, communicate everything—from the little quirk of chasing shadows to their preferred bedtime ritual.
